"""Tracks the latency of a host by sending ICMP echo requests (ping).""" from __future__ import annotations from typing import Any from homeassistant.components.binary_sensor import ( BinarySensorDeviceClass, BinarySensorEntity, ) from homeassistant.config_entries import ConfigEntry from homeassistant.core import HomeAssistant from homeassistant.helpers.entity_platform import AddEntitiesCallback from . import PingConfigEntry from .const import CONF_IMPORTED_BY from .coordinator import PingUpdateCoordinator from .entity import PingEntity ATTR_ROUND_TRIP_TIME_AVG = "round_trip_time_avg" ATTR_ROUND_TRIP_TIME_MAX = "round_trip_time_max" ATTR_ROUND_TRIP_TIME_MDEV = "round_trip_time_mdev" ATTR_ROUND_TRIP_TIME_MIN = "round_trip_time_min" async def async_setup_entry( hass: HomeAssistant, entry: PingConfigEntry, async_add_entities: AddEntitiesCallback ) -> None: """Set up a Ping config entry.""" async_add_entities([PingBinarySensor(entry, entry.runtime_data)]) class PingBinarySensor(PingEntity, BinarySensorEntity): """Representation of a Ping Binary sensor.""" _attr_device_class = BinarySensorDeviceClass.CONNECTIVITY _attr_available = False _attr_name = None def __init__( self, config_entry: ConfigEntry, coordinator: PingUpdateCoordinator ) -> None: """Initialize the Ping Binary sensor.""" super().__init__(config_entry, coordinator, config_entry.entry_id) # if this was imported just enable it when it was enabled before if CONF_IMPORTED_BY in config_entry.data: self._attr_entity_registry_enabled_default = bool( config_entry.data[CONF_IMPORTED_BY] == "binary_sensor" ) @property def is_on(self) -> bool: """Return true if the binary sensor is on.""" return self.coordinator.data.is_alive @property def extra_state_attributes(self) -> dict[str, Any] | None: """Return the state attributes of the ICMP checo request.""" return { ATTR_ROUND_TRIP_TIME_AVG: self.coordinator.data.data.get("avg"), ATTR_ROUND_TRIP_TIME_MAX: self.coordinator.data.data.get("max"), ATTR_ROUND_TRIP_TIME_MDEV: self.coordinator.data.data.get("mdev"), ATTR_ROUND_TRIP_TIME_MIN: self.coordinator.data.data.get("min"), }
